Output 3bcdfe1a83e0d7ba74068a351c752fc7518969a98a48e5c02f5a24b63e061135:3

value
32218295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bdfb915743b17d6776d6b52225d698846356cc3 OP_EQUAL
address
MR2Ybr8ZaGSmtpZm7Z3qZSAUHpbvRrMAeA
transaction
3bcdfe1a83e0d7ba74068a351c752fc7518969a98a48e5c02f5a24b63e061135
spent
true